Veteran Nigerian gospel singer Deborah Fasoyin has refuted circulating rumors of her de@th, reassuring fans that she is very much alive and in good health.

False reports of the singer’s passing began circulating across social media early Monday, with some users posting edited “RIP” images and tributes. 

The claims surfaced just weeks after the gospel legend celebrated her birthday on March 1, causing concern among fans and followers.

Her son, Korede, quickly moved to debunk the rumors, describing them as completely false. 

He revealed that the family had been receiving numerous calls since midnight from worried relatives and supporters seeking confirmation.

Shortly after, Fasoyin herself appeared in a video message looking healthy and calm, stating, “I am alive… What you are seeing on Facebook is fake.”

The misinformation emerged only days after the de@th of fellow gospel singer Toun Soetan on March 13, a situation that may have contributed to the rapid spread of the false claim before it was clarified.

The incident highlights how quickly unverified information can spread online, while the singer’s response brought relief to fans who had been alarmed by the rumors.
